What N244 is used for
N244 is an application notice used to ask a civil court to make an order in proceedings. The official guidance explains the fields, including the order requested, hearing information and supporting evidence.
Prepare before you start
- Your case number and the court dealing with the proceedings.
- The parties' details and the application you wish to make.
- Any relevant order, hearing notice or directions.
- The evidence and draft order required by the official guidance or court directions.
Which fee applies?
There is no single N244 fee for every use. Civil applications on notice, by consent or without notice can have different fees, and some specific applications use a separate fee. Check the description in EX50 and confirm the correct fee with the court.
